It's not easy distinguishing one Emiliana Chardonnay from the other; they're all more or less similar. Novas shows a touch of match stick and aromatic harshness, which is offset by softer melon and peach aromas. The palate is full and pulpy, with melony, obtuse flavors. Good for Chile, and decidedly not bitter or pithy
